Do coders make good money in India?
The average system software developer salary is ₹589,581. An entry-level system software developer can earn around ₹460,000 per annum with less than one year of experience. … A mid-level system software developer with 5 to 9 years experience earns ₹1,200,000 per annum in India.

Is Python enough to get a job?
Python might be enough to get a job, but most jobs require a set of skills. … For example, you might get a job to write Python code that connects to a MySQL database. To build a web application, you need Javascript, HTML, and CSS. If you want to get into machine learning, you need to know about mathematical modeling.

Should I learn Java or Python?
If you’re just interested in programming and want to dip your feet in without going all the way, learn Python for its easier to learn syntax. If you plan to pursue computer science/engineering, I would recommend Java first because it helps you understand the inner workings of programming as well.

Are coders in demand?
Coding jobs are in demand, and the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) projects that computer and information technology employment will grow 11% between 2019 and 2029, which is much faster than the average projected growth rate across all occupations (4%). … Coding isn’t just used for programming mobile apps and websites.
